182 Skylane vs M350: the key differences
- The M350 delivers 47% more range (182 Skylane: 915 nm; M350: 1,343 nm).
- The M350 delivers 47% more cruise speed (182 Skylane: 145 kt; M350: 213 kt).
- The M350 delivers 50% more passenger capacity (182 Skylane: 4 seats; M350: 6 seats).
- The M350 is the newer design (introduced 2015 versus 1956 for the 182 Skylane), a gap of 59 years that usually shows up in avionics, cabin systems and fuel burn.
- The M350 is the larger aircraft by maximum takeoff weight (4,358 lbs versus 3,100 lbs), which typically buys more cabin and payload at the cost of higher trip economics.
Which mission suits which aircraft
The M350 is the stronger fit for regional and short-to-medium legs — its 1,343 nm of range removes fuel stops on those legs. The 182 Skylane, at 915 nm, is better matched to short-haul and regional hops, where lower trip cost counts for more than outright reach. If most of your flying sits inside the 182 Skylane's range, the M350's extra capability is range you pay to carry but rarely use.
